Useful site re hotels in France
Currently doing research for a trip to Paris/Normandy/Brittany/Loire Valley, and stumbled across this site re accomodations: http://www.hotelswitch.com/index.php3?langue=gb <BR> <BR>Contains a wide range of properties, with lots of photos (exterior and interior), rates, ratings by various guidebooks, maps, etc. You can search by region, department, or town name. Info actually seems better for the more rural areas than for Paris, i.e., more charming accomodations rather than chain hotels. <BR> <BR>Of course, they would like for you to use their booking service, but personally, I prefer to call the hotels directly.
